>> The change impelements dumping of unmounted virtual threads data (stack traces and stack references).
>> Unmounted vthreads can be detected only by iterating over the heap, but hprof stack trace records (HPROF_FRAME/HPROF_TRACE) should be written before HPROF_HEAP_DUMP/HPROF_HEAP_DUMP_SEGMENT.
>> HeapDumper supports segment dump (parallel dump to separate files with subsequent file merge outside of safepoint), the fix switches HeapDumper to always use segment dump: 1st segment contains only non-heap data, other segments are used for dumping heap objects. For serial dumping single-threaded dumping is performed, but 2 segments are created anyway.
>> When HeapObjectDumper detects unmounted virtual thread, it writes HPROF_FRAME/HPROF_TRACE records to the 1st segment ("global writer"), and writes thread object (HPROF_GC_ROOT_JAVA_FRAME) and stack references (HPROF_GC_ROOT_JAVA_FRAME/HPROF_GC_ROOT_JNI_LOCAL) to the HeapObjectDumper segment.
>> As parallel dumpers may write HPROF_FRAME/HPROF_TRACE concurrently and VMDumper needs to write non-heap data before heap object dumpers can write virtual threads data, writing to global writer is protected with DumperController::_global_writer_lock.

> Maybe we can pass global writer to HeapObjectDumper and thus simplify the implementation? We can remove `class VM_HeapDumper : public VM_GC_Operation, public WorkerTask, public UnmountedVThreadDumper {` and `UnmountedVThreadDumper` then.
This was an initial plan, but it would require more refactoring (dumper for unmounted vthreads needs a way to lock global writer, so need to move DumperController declaration and definition or add new 'class GlobalDumpWriter: public DumpWriter' and implement the lock there). I prefer to make functional changes here with minimum refactoring to simplify review and do refactoring in follow-up fixes
